The news spread so quickly because the Demon Sect was stirring the pot, intending to use a tactic of killing with praise to make Gu Shanhai a target. However, they hadn’t expected Gu Shanhai to be so capable, killing one opponent after another—kill one who comes alone, kill both if they come in pairs, which only enhanced his reputation.
As for his strength, it was decent, barely comparable to Sethanda Esohon and Rahan Duer back in the day. If it were the old Gu Shanhai, he would indeed have been in a sorry state, but the current Gu Shanhai, after spending a great deal of time and consuming a massive amount of resources to develop, found beating them easier than dealing with children, considering one still has to take the children’s parents into account, but this bunch who died didn’t have anyone daring to bicker with him.
Following the Heavenly Sect Master into the main hall, Gu Shanhai slowly got down from Little White’s back and took a seat in the secondary seat—the main seat was of course taken by the Heavenly Sect Master. When visiting someone else’s home, it wasn’t your place to take the main seat.
"Master Lu visits our Heavenly Sect, surely you’re not here to challenge us?" The Heavenly Sect Master humorously threw out this line.
"No, I’m not a combative person, I prefer to resolve conflicts." Gu Shanhai replied with a renowned quip.
"That’s good, we’re already known figures in the Martial Arts world, and it wouldn’t be right to fight rashly," The Heavenly Sect Master smoothly followed up.
"So this is a bill, can someone cover it for me?" Gu Shanhai said, as he pulled out a list from his robes.
This left the Heavenly Sect Master a bit dumbfounded, mainly because Gu Shanhai’s thoughts were too jumpy and caught him off guard. He then gestured for an Elder to take it and first see what it was all about.
"What is this bill for?" the Heavenly Sect Master asked, since the involved party was present, it was natural to ask directly.
"It’s for my services in protecting your Sect Elders and Disciples, covering everything from the initial personal safety assurance fee to subsequent administration fees, vehicle fees, water fees, etc., along with the incurred late fees. Don’t worry, we’re so familiar by now, I’ll even give you a 99% discount. How could I possibly swindle you?" Gu Shanhai kindly explained the bill to the Heavenly Sect Master, even highlighting a few cases for verification.
The Heavenly Sect Master was stunned; he hadn’t expected in his years to encounter such an inventively named claimant.
The Elder, having reviewed the bill, was also in a dilemma, primarily because the items Gu Shanhai listed, while seemingly valuable, were mere trifles in the eyes of their sect though annoying and rare.
For example, the thousand-year-old ginseng, which had to be unprocessed and alive, left them wondering where to find it. If it was just a thousand-year-old ginseng, handing it over wouldn’t be a problem.
Then the hundred-year-old Heavenly Mountain Snow Lotus, let alone others, the Snow Lotus can’t even live that long.
Of course, age generally wasn’t an issue, the problem was that Gu Shanhai wanted them alive; they had all been processed into herbs and were not only dead but dried.
Thus, such an odd list left him feeling quite helpless and he could only pass it back to the Heavenly Sect Master.
The Heavenly Sect Master frowned after reading it.
"Ahem, Master Lu, the items listed on this bill are not lacking in our sect, but we can’t provide them," the Heavenly Sect Master placed the bill on the table, his first thought being that this so-called bill was merely a diversion, the real desire must be something else.
"I know, I seek the plants; you’ve turned them all into herbs, no matter, I can wait, you can help collect them and send them to the capital city when ready," Gu Shanhai remarked indifferently, just like the Heavenly Sect Master had guessed, not as a diversion, but as a strategic retreat to have them collect on his behalf.
He didn’t ask for much, just one of each type, and their value wasn’t considered expensive, not even the age mattered much.
"If that’s the case, then I’ll keep this bill at our Heavenly Sect until we have gathered everything, and then send it to Master Lu," the Heavenly Sect Master then asked, "May I know what Master Lu is doing in the capital? Could it be a visit to friends?"
"More like visiting relatives," Gu Shanhai said calmly.
Upon hearing this, the Heavenly Sect Master’s expression sharpened as if trying to discern something from Gu Shanhai’s tranquil face.
"Could it be that Master Lu is also of the Royal Family?" the Heavenly Sect Master sipped his tea and probed.
"Who has the fortune to ascend to the status of the Royal Family? My nephew became the top scorer years ago, and then there was no news of him, dead or alive, or perhaps he just forgot about his poor old uncle in pursuit of wealth and status," Gu Shanhai said, appearing slightly off as he spoke in the guise of a young man.
"Oh? I do recall the top scorer of those years; I wonder which one Master Lu is referring to. I might be able to shed some light," the Heavenly Sect Master inquired curiously, wondering how this person came to be connected with Gu Shanhai.
"I forgot, it’s been quite a while, at least thirty years," Gu Shanhai remarked nostalgically.
"..." Well, even a favorite of heaven would be an old man by now, probably not younger than this Heavenly Sect Master.
Where was he supposed to find him then? He had thought it was someone from recent years.
"That really is a long time ago," the Heavenly Sect Master responded, what else could he do.
"Alright, let’s not talk about that anymore. Hurry up and gather the items on the bill for me; I came all the way here, don’t expect me to leave empty-handed," Gu Shanhai abruptly changed his tone.
"Since Master Lu says so, and it’s not anything valuable, let’s have someone check the storeroom and gather what we can," the Heavenly Sect Master suddenly felt that Gu Shanhai’s aspirations seemed somewhat petty, coming in person for such trifles.
But there was no contempt or disdain on his part; at his level, many actions were dictated by social niceties, because he sat too high.
If not for Gu Shanhai, only the Sect Leader of the Demon Sect could rival him on the martial arts scene, he didn’t even regard the current Emperor.
The control of power often left him no choice, even though he was known as the Grandmaster in the martial arts world.
"The Sect Master is indeed generous. I was thinking of making a scene and extorting you if you refused," Gu Shanhai spoke with novelty.
He didn’t have a good impression of martial sects, and as for feeling indebted? As long as he felt justified, he wouldn’t have any psychological burden.
"But speaking of which, I have traveled thousands of miles on my deer, undefeated by anyone; don’t you want to try measuring up against me?" Gu Shanhai asked with a bit of curiosity.
"I have tried, and I’m not your match," the Heavenly Sect Master admitted openly.
At these words, all the Heavenly Sect Elders and disciples present exploded in shock; the Sect Master was seen as the best, and his admission of being inferior to Gu Shanhai confirmed the rumors spread by the Demon Sect.
"You... did well, and you may climb even higher in the future," Gu Shanhai commented, his tone like that of an elder giving advice to a junior.
Losing is not dreadful; what’s truly dreadful is not acknowledging defeat and failing to learn from it. Just this magnanimity alone indicated that he would still be a leading figure in the moral path in the era when spiritual energy was to resurge, not just in name or political skill, but in his profound understanding of the martial arts.
"On the way here, I have developed a new technique; why not join hands, it might help both of us," Gu Shanhai suddenly said.
The Sect Master remained composed and asked, "I would be delighted, but how long did you ponder this technique, Master Lu?"
"Eight thousand miles," Gu Shanhai quipped with a reference to his title used by the Demon Sect.
"That really is..." the Heavenly Sect Master was at a loss for words. A technique devised over a month, can it really be so reliable?
Ordinary people train day and night through seasons to advance, let alone a new technique.
"What, you think my technique is too hastily prepared? I have longer ones, but I fear your Heavenly Sect might not be able to withstand them," Gu Shanhai joked, seeing the other’s expression.
